Do You Snore?

Most people snore to some degree. However, some individuals snore excessively. Sleep apnea happens when the airway gets blocked as you sleep, resulting in loud snoring. People who experience sleep apnea may also stop breathing, causing them to jolt awake.

It’s an unfortunate cycle of events that occur multiple times and means those people cannot enjoy a peaceful night’s sleep. It’s also worth noting that sleep apnea can potentially be fatal if the problem does not get resolved.

Purpose of Elevoplasty®

Elevoplasty® is ideal for patients that want a permanent solution to their sleep apnea and don’t wish to wear a snore-reduction device every night.

An Elevoplasty® involves shortening the soft palate in your mouth, significantly reducing the likelihood of it obstructing your breathing at night. The procedure also consists of stiffening the soft palate, making it less likely to vibrate and cause snoring noises.

Elevoplasty® is a procedure that Dr. Farole carries out on an outpatient basis, meaning you can go home once the procedure gets completed.
